§ 38-71-620 — Advance notice required for increase in premium.

If an accident and health insurance policy contains provisions which reserve the right to the insurer to increase the premium, the policy shall also provide that at least thirty-one days' prior written notice of a rate increase must be given to the insured before the rate increase becomes effective.

Legislative History
HISTORY: Former 1976 Code SECTION 38-35-425 [1979 Act No. 17] recodified as SECTION 38-71-620 by 1987 Act No. 155, SECTION 1.
